    3. GE Profile

    The GE Profile range combines the power and precision of a gas cooktop with the even baking of an electric oven. The two 20,000 BTU Dual-Flame Ultra Power burners can sear and simmer, while the 5.4 cubic foot oven features Even-Heat True Convection for superior baking and roasting. It also comes with an reversible wok ring/griddle as well as a large storage drawer.

    The range is also Wi-Fi enabled so you can control and monitor it via an app on your phone. The LCD panel offers complete information about the status and operation of the oven and cooktop, while the ring-lit buttons indicate which burners are on. You can change the accent colour of the oven's door to match the style of your kitchen.

    4. JennAir

    Nowadays, time spent in the kitchen isn't just a necessity, but more often it's a pastime or a passion. It's no surprise that customers are willing to shell out lots of money on high-end appliances that feature cutting-edge technology and modern looks.

    One of the most well-known luxury range brands is Jenn-Air. The company, which is part of the Whirlpool Corporation portfolio, is well-known for its sleek, streamlined designs and high-end features. Jenn-Air appliances are renowned for their performance that can transform your kitchen into a an area that is inspired by chefs. The company's mission is to provide "Exceptional outcomes that defy convention." Their premium kitchen appliances fulfill this promise by combining uncompromising technological advances with fashionable styling.

    Lou Jenn founded the company in 1947. The company is known for its invention of the first downdraft system. This technology eliminated vents from the kitchen, and provided new possibilities for kitchen design. The brand has been at the forefront of high-end kitchen technology since.

    Jenn-Air manufactures a wide variety of kitchen appliances, including ovens, cooktops, and refrigerators. It also offers a variety of special appliances, including dishwashers and trash compactors. The flagship product of the company is the dual-fuel slide-in range. It features an impressive combination of electric and gas burners for precise heat control.
